Calcium. Both flaxseeds and chia seeds are excellent sources of calcium. In fact, a tablespoon of flaxseeds gives you 26 mg of calcium (2.6% of your daily needs) and chia seeds 76 mg (7.6% of what you need daily). For those who can’t tolerate, or wish to avoid dairy, chia seeds are a great option. Winner: chia seeds.
